Oliver MONDOR was born November 17, 1834 in Sorel, Lower Canada

Oliver MONDOR was the child of ?   and   ?

Oliver was an immigrant to the United States, arriving by 1870.

The French-Canadian Migration: New England's Late 1800s Odyssey



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

Oliver  married  Caroline WILMOT .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Caroline WILMOT  was born March 29, 1848 in Sorel, Québec, Canada (Saint-Pierre).  Caroline died January 5, 1905 in Worcester, Massachusetts, USA. 

Oliver MONDOR died May 8, 1908 in Worcester, Massachusetts, USA.

Occupation

Oliver MONDOR was a Mason.
The maçon, or mason, was a person who worked in stone or brick construction. Also known as a brick mason, stone mason or bricklayer, the mason was a craftsman who laid bricks to construct brickwork, or who laid any combination of stones, bricks, cinder blocks, or similar pieces.

Did You Know? Québec Généalogie - Over time, Québec has gone through a series of name changes
From its inception in the early 1600s until 1760, it was called Canada, New France.
1760 to 1763, it was simply Canada
1763 to 1791 - Province of Québec
1791 to 1867 - Lower Canada
1867 to present - Québec, Canada.
